Understanding Dry Eye Disease

Dry eye disease occurs when tears fail to provide adequate lubrication for the eyes, leading to inflammation and potential damage to the eye’s surface. This increasingly common condition manifests through symptoms including stinging, burning, scratchy sensations, stringy mucus, light sensitivity, redness, and blurred vision. While traditionally associated with aging, dry eye disease is now affecting younger populations at alarming rates, primarily due to lifestyle factors related to digital device usage. The condition can significantly impact quality of life and productivity, making prevention strategies crucial for maintaining eye health.

The Digital Eye Strain Epidemic

Digital eye strain (DES), also called computer vision syndrome, has become increasingly prevalent in the digital age. A 2016 report revealed a concerning 65% prevalence in the United States, with numbers continuing to rise. The COVID-19 pandemic exacerbated this trend, with DES prevalence among children climbing to 50-60% as screen time increased dramatically. Most concerning is the correlation between screen time and eye dryness – research shows the average young adult spends about eight hours daily on digital devices, significantly increasing their risk of developing dry eye symptoms.

Why Screens Cause Dry Eyes

When using digital devices, people tend to blink less frequently – approximately one-third less often than normal. This reduced blinking significantly affects the eye’s tear film, the protective layer that keeps eyes moist and comfortable. Additionally, blue light emitted from screens may accelerate retinal cell aging, potentially increasing the risk of macular degeneration over time. Many users also position screens at eye level or higher, forcing the eyes to open wider and exposing more surface area to evaporation. The concentration required when viewing screens also contributes to the reduced blinking rate.

Effective Prevention Strategies

Implementing the 20-20-20 rule is one of the most effective ways to reduce digital eye strain. Every 20 minutes, look at something 20 feet away for at least 20 seconds to give your eyes a break. Position your screen slightly below eye level, about 20-28 inches from your eyes, to reduce strain. Adjust screen brightness to match your surroundings and consider using blue light filtering glasses if you spend long hours on devices. Using artificial tears regularly can help maintain proper eye lubrication, especially during extended screen sessions.

Environmental Modifications

Creating an eye-friendly environment can significantly reduce dry eye symptoms. Use a humidifier to add moisture to the air, particularly in dry climates or during winter when indoor heating reduces humidity. Position air vents, fans, and air conditioners so they don’t blow directly toward your eyes. Consider using anti-glare screens or glare-reducing filters on your devices. Proper lighting is crucial – avoid working in overly bright settings or with light shining directly on your screen. These environmental adjustments can dramatically improve comfort during screen use.

Long-term Eye Health Management

Regular comprehensive eye examinations are essential for detecting early signs of dry eye disease and other vision issues. Eye care professionals recommend annual check-ups for adults who use digital devices extensively. Maintaining a diet rich in omega-3 fatty acids and vitamin A supports tear production and overall eye health. Staying well-hydrated is equally important. For those who wear contact lenses, following proper care protocols and considering taking breaks by wearing glasses occasionally can help prevent dry eye symptoms from worsening.

The economic impact of dry eye disease is substantial, with global sales revenue for treatments reaching approximately $3.5 billion in 2018 and projected to grow to $5.1 billion by 2024. This highlights both the prevalence of the condition and the growing recognition of its importance in healthcare.
